Volunteering at Sutter Health

Throughout the Sutter Health network, some 5,000 volunteers offer their time and energy to help patients, visitors and staff. Whether you’re interested in cuddling newborns in the NICU or helping families find their way to appointments, there are a wide range of opportunities available for you.

Volunteer therapy dog

Volunteering Opportunities

With more than 40 different areas to choose from, you can find a volunteer opportunity that fits your skills and interests. Here are some of the types of opportunities available in the Sutter Health network:

  • Creative arts programs including knitting and music
  • Family support programs
  • Hospitality services
  • Office and administrative services
  • Patient liaison programs
  • Transport and delivery services

Benefits of Volunteering

Smiling volunteers

"There is no exercise better for the heart than reaching down and lifting people up."  — John Andres Holmes

Volunteering is a wonderful gift that can be given to patients and the community. Volunteers meet new people, make new friends, use their skills and acquire new ones. They feel a sense of accomplishment and perhaps the most important benefit is the satisfaction of knowing they are contributing to their community and making a difference.
